Frequently asked questions about learning support assistant (lsa) pay in Crewe

How much does a learning support assistant (lsa) earn in Crewe?

The average salary for a learning support assistant (lsa) in Crewe is £19,950 per year, typically ranging from £18,050 per year to £22,800 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.

Is Crewe a well-paid area for learning support assistant (lsa)s?

Crewe tends to sit around 5% below the UK average for learning support assistant (lsa)s. Regional demand, cost of living and school funding all play a part.

How can a learning support assistant (lsa) in Crewe increase their salary?

Learning Support Assistant (LSA)s in Crewe typically increase pay by moving up NJC SCP 4–8, taking on TLR or leadership responsibility, gaining specialist qualifications, or relocating to a higher-paying region such as London.

What's the difference between learning support assistant (lsa) pay in Crewe and nationally?

Nationally the average is £21,000 per year. In Crewe it's £19,950 per year — a discount of £1,050 per year versus the UK average.
